Planning Your Journey
Planning a trip can be exciting and overwhelming at the same time. Here are some tips to help you organize your next journey:
1. Choose Your Destination
Decide on a destination that aligns with your interests and budget. Consider factors like weather, activities, and local culture.
2. Set a Budget
Determine how much you can afford to spend on your trip. This will help you make decisions on accommodation, transportation, and activities.
3. Create an Itinerary
Plan out your daily activities to make the most of your time at the destination. Include must-see attractions, dining options, and relaxation time.
Budget Travel Tips
Traveling on a budget doesn't mean sacrificing quality. Here are some tips to help you save money while exploring the world:
1. Book in Advance
Flights and accommodations are often cheaper when booked in advance. Keep an eye out for early bird discounts and deals.
2. Travel Off-Peak
Avoid traveling during peak seasons to save on flights and accommodation costs. Off-peak travel also means fewer crowds at tourist attractions.
3. Use Public Transportation
Opt for public transportation like buses and trains instead of taxis or rental cars. Public transport is not only cost-effective but also a great way to experience local culture.
4. Eat Like a Local
Avoid touristy restaurants and opt for local eateries where prices are often lower. Sampling street food can also be a budget-friendly way to enjoy authentic cuisine.
5. Pack Light
Avoid checked baggage fees by packing light and sticking to carry-on luggage. This will also make it easier to move around and avoid excess weight charges.
